Transaction 5bed7b97203b8f85f372dfce13af9743761f88369bbbe0bb8042e15699885d0e
2 Input
2 Outputs
- 5bed7b97203b8f85f372dfce13af9743761f88369bbbe0bb8042e15699885d0e:0
- 5bed7b97203b8f85f372dfce13af9743761f88369bbbe0bb8042e15699885d0e:1
value 200000000
address 14vrWCh9a1CZssyZrkYfYnwyWDBx9LHEEi
value 594970000
address 19hZ8mqapuwWfhDwnq8MD14EYLFxMhSrNe